Understanding HDFC's Extended KYC Form for Non-Individuals

In India, the Reserve Bank of India (RBI) mandates all financial institutions to conduct thorough Know Your Customer (KYC) procedures to prevent money laundering and terrorist financing. Recognizing the unique challenges faced by non-individual entities, HDFC Bank has developed an Extended KYC Form specifically designed for this purpose. This comprehensive guide will provide an in-depth understanding of the form, its requirements, and the step-by-step process for completion.

Purpose and Significance of Extended KYC Form

According to RBI guidelines, non-individual entities, including companies, trusts, partnerships, and societies, must undergo an extended KYC process to provide detailed information about their ownership, operations, and financial activities. This process helps HDFC Bank assess the risk associated with the entity and ensure compliance with regulatory requirements.

Categories of Non-Individual Entities

HDFC Bank classifies non-individual entities into three categories based on their structure and risk profile:

  • Category A: Public and Listed Companies
  • Category B: Unlisted Companies, Partnerships, Trusts, and Non-Profit Organizations
  • Category C: High-Risk Non-Individual Entities, such as shell companies and entities involved in high-value transactions

Timeline and Processing

The processing time for Extended KYC varies depending on the category of the entity and the complexity of the information provided. Generally, Category A entities may receive approval within 15 days, while Category B and C entities may take longer.
